Jogging routes around Untereisesheim offer diverse terrain through the Neckar River valley and surrounding landscapes. The region is characterized by its position between the Neckar River and rolling hills, providing both flat riverside paths and routes with gentle inclines. Expansive fields, meadows, and the Dornet Forest contribute to varied running experiences, with some trails offering shaded sections. These natural features create a compelling environment for outdoor enthusiasts.

Here, near the mill, a crossing was built over the bike path for the vehicles unloading the ships, so that they no longer have to cross paths with cyclists. At the same time, the Neckar Valley Bike Path was also expanded into a "bike highway." It's really wide, making it ideal for cycling even during busy times.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many running routes are available around Untereisesheim?

There are 14 dedicated running routes around Untereisesheim, offering a variety of experiences for joggers. These include 4 easy routes and 10 moderate routes, ensuring options for different fitness levels.

What kind of terrain can I expect on running trails in Untereisesheim?

The running trails around Untereisesheim offer diverse terrain. You can expect flat paths along the Neckar River, routes through rolling hills, expansive fields, and meadows, as well as shaded sections within the Dornet Forest. This variety provides options for different running preferences and challenges.

Are there any circular running routes in the area?

Yes, many of the running routes around Untereisesheim are circular, allowing you to start and finish at the same point. For example, the Waldschenke Obereisesheim – Hölzle Forest Hut loop from Untereisesheim is a moderate 8.9 km circular trail that takes you through varied landscapes.

Can I find running routes with scenic views or historical landmarks?

Absolutely. Several routes offer scenic views and pass by historical points of interest. The View of Bad Wimpfen – Neckartalradweg loop from Bad Friedrichshall, for instance, provides views of the historic town of Bad Wimpfen. The region itself is rich with history, including reminders of the Thirty Years' War near Bad Wimpfen, and charming towns like Bad Friedrichshall with its three castles.

What natural attractions can I see while running near Untereisesheim?

The area boasts several natural attractions. You might encounter the serene Mühlbach Valley or the picturesque Fünfmühlental (Five Mills Valley). The confluence of the Neckar, Kocher, and Salinenkanal rivers also offers beautiful river meadows to explore. For a refreshing stop, the Mühl Valley Lake is another lovely spot.

Are there any running routes that follow the Neckar River?

Yes, the Neckar River is a prominent feature of the region, and many running routes utilize its banks. The Neckarsulm Weir Bridge loop from Bad Friedrichshall is a moderate route that features scenic riverside sections, perfect for those who enjoy running along the water.

Are there any routes that pass by lakes or reservoirs?

Yes, some routes will take you near local water bodies. The Mühlbachsee loop from Bad Friedrichshall is a popular trail that leads through the Mühlbachsee area, offering pleasant views of the lake.

Are there options for longer distance running trails near Untereisesheim?

While many routes are moderate in length, the network of trails allows for combining sections to create longer runs. The longest individual route listed is the Mühlbachsee loop from Bad Friedrichshall at 9.4 km, but with the well-connected paths, extending your run is certainly possible.
